ok so i installed a 1 farad power cap when i joined the ground up there was a small spark, now when i turn my head unit on, the amp power light comes on then goes off quickly and theres no sound into my sub
i bypass the power cap in case its that and it does the same ![]() is my amp fried or is it just protecting itself? none of the overload or phase warning leds come on just the green power light albeit for half a second it was working fine previously all the speakers that come from the head unit work fine, just the amp/sub not working now This post has been edited by hardcoreproducer: Jul 24, 2008 - 3:50 PM |

Try a different ground, perhaps you have a bad ground and the amp is shutting off before overload. If it were completely fried I don't think the light would come on at all. Where are you grounding it now?
